Flutter For Enterprise App Development 2024 Guide

Why Flutter is Essential for Enterprise Mobile App Development

Flutter for Enterprise App Development

Enterprise applications and software tools have paved the way to become the must-have solutions for any business today. These solutions centered on productivity and usability are engineered to ease enterprise operations and processes by managing customer relations, automatizing business systems, and so on. Flutter for enterprise app development has been a preferred technology for several reasons.

According to the research giant Statista, Flutter is the most popular cross-platform mobile framework utilized by mobile developers all over the world. The report further quotes a survey in which more than 46% of software developers were found to use Flutter. In short, around one-third of mobile developers use Flutter for mobile app development.

Reasons to Use Flutter for Enterprise App Development

Flutter empowers enterprises with a faster web app development and software development cycle that too in a cost-effective way. Developers can build cross-platform apps with a single codebase to render highly attractive, optimum user-friendly, and powerfully feature-oriented enterprise mobile apps for both Android and iOS.

 

Let’s create a custom App tailored to your business needs.

Faster development cycle

Flutter’s hot reload feature is the backbone of its usefulness and popularity. Through this functionality, the technology allows instant previews of any change in code and, therefore, developers can remarkably accelerate the enterprise app development process and shorten time-to-market. Hence, Flutter app developers can explore newer features and iterate quickly depending on user feedback to improve the product.

One codebase, multiple platforms

Flutter comes with a single codebase to be deployed and run smoothly, That is why android and iOS app development with Flutter becomes more effective. This way, enterprises can save myriad development resources and make sure that the solution has the same consistency across platforms. This brings down the overall project complexity and also fosters better code consistency. Flutter enterprise app developers can focus on writing top-quality code once to ensure that the app behaves and functions exactly as per the business objectives.

Optimum performance, native-like experience

The UI elements of enterprise mobile apps built with Flutter are directly deployed on a device bypassing the platform intermediaries which can otherwise bring in some lag. Hence, the Flutter enterprise app development project offers smooth and performant animations and interactions giving a native-like experience on any platform. Enterprise apps require complex data visualization with a dynamic user interface that Flutter facilitates for programmers.

Open-Source Nature

Flutter is an open-source platform, meaning its core code is accessible to everyone and can be modified by developers. This openness encourages a collaborative community, leading to regular improvements and updates.

Here are some key points about Flutter’s open-source nature:

Free Access: Developers can freely access and use the underlying code without any cost.

Customizability: The platform allows developers to modify the code to fit their specific needs and preferences.

Community Collaboration: A vibrant community of developers contributes to Flutter, ensuring continuous enhancements and innovations.

Regular Updates: The collaborative efforts lead to frequent updates, keeping the framework modern and efficient.

Customizable UI/UX with Flutter enterprise apps

Flutter has a rich set of widgets that serve as powerful building blocks to create intuitive user interfaces. Flutter widgets offer great flexibility to customize development and create unique and engaging UI meeting business objectives and company goals. The flexibility in design allows Flutter developers can enjoy pre-built widgets plus they can build their own to meet specific requirements. Ultimately, the granular control over UI/UX makes Flutter for enterprise app development the best option.

Strong Flutter community

Flutter for app development brings in powerful community support that is active and responsive. Hence, the Flutter enterprise app development project will have a strong ecosystem with valuable resources readily available. Flutter community support for enterprise mobile app development includes code examples, tutorials, and forums to share knowledge. Flutter enterprise mobile app development experts can enjoy these resources to build bespoke solutions for companies and businesses. Strong community support can speed up the development as the learning curve is reduced and issues are solved instantly.

Layered Architecture Pattern

Flutter’s layered architecture pattern enhances app scalability and maintainability. It organizes code into clear layers—presentation, business logic, and data—allowing developers to make changes without affecting other parts of the app. This structure improves code readability and fosters better collaboration among teams. For enterprise apps, this pattern ensures long-term flexibility and robust performance. It helps manage complex functionalities while keeping the development process streamlined and efficient.

Cost Savings

Flutter is a cost-effective solution for enterprise app development. By enabling cross-platform app development with a single codebase, it significantly reduces development time and resources. Enterprises can save on hiring separate teams for Android and iOS, as Flutter developers can handle both platforms efficiently. Additionally, the open-source nature of Flutter eliminates licensing costs, making it a budget-friendly choice. This cost-effectiveness ensures businesses can allocate resources to other critical areas.

Ready to elevate your enterprise App development game with Flutter?

Use cases of large enterprise apps built with Flutter

Flutter’s capabilities make it a compelling choice to build enterprise applications. The technology offers a single codebase running everywhere with the optimum functionalities. It significantly reduces the development time and cost. Moreover, Flutter’s attractive and feature-rich UI renders smooth and visually appealing UX making it crucial for enterprise app development.

That is why there are many popular companies have used flutter for app development. Giant companies all over the world prefer Flutter for enterprise app development. Here are a few noteworthy use cases –

Use cases of large enterprise apps built with Flutter

  • Google Pay: A single codebase streamlines the development of the Google Pay app’s Android and iOS journey easily with high performance and a secure payment gateway.
  • Alibaba: To reach every corner of the world requires a highly efficient app. Flutter’s customizable UI has made Alibaba achieve this goal. Today, Alibaba is a mammoth eCommerce company.
  • Square: Flutter’s widgets have enabled a user-friendly interface making an intuitive point-of-sale system easily usable and popular. As a result, we see smooth transactions.
  • BMW: Flutter has created a customizable UI to deliver a premium user experience by crafting a visually appealing and informative BMW app. The app is known for its performant animations showcasing the features of the sedans.
  • Hamilton: Flutter has rendered a smooth application experience for Hamilton, the luxury brand. Supported on both Android and iOS, Hamilton offers a sophisticated app experience.
  • Tide: The UI and UX are enhanced using Flutter for this laundry assistant application. Its rich widgets clearly render an informative interface easy for users to navigate and access.
  • Tencent: Flutter’s active and huge community support could have tackled the challenge of Tencent to reach a massive user base across various platforms.
  • ByteDance: Flutter’s capabilities deliver a smooth user experience through intuitive UI components. This builds ByteDance an engaging social media application catering to millions of users’ needs.

What future hold for Flutter for enterprise app development?

The future for Flutter for enterprise app development is brighter and more promising. This is all due to the functionalities Flutter offers with built-in features to create bespoke enterprise app development. In the coming times, Flutter will only become more popular and widespread in use.

Expanding platform reach

Flutter is likely to extend its capability to go beyond mobile for web, embedded devices, and desktops. It may open up doors for unified enterprise app experiences on all devices.

Better performance

Flutter will only grow to provide an unparalleled experience to users. With its rich widgets and other functionalities, Flutter will definitely grow in performance. The ongoing Flutter framework development promises smoother performance.

Enhanced security

Flutter framework, in the future, will be an even more attractive and sure-shot option for enterprise app development that is mission-critical. The top-notch responsiveness and robust security system for data protection are likely to grow in the future.

Growing developer community

Hundreds of Flutter app developers join the huge community and become active the helping millions of cross-platform mobile app developers all over the world. In the future, Flutter for enterprise app development will grow because it will be backed by thousands of specialists ready to help.

Integrated technologies

Flutter will grow manifold in expanding its capabilities by integrating with other advanced technologies. For instance, contemporary technologies such as AR/VR and AI/ML are making their way into almost all mobile apps. Flutter will make enterprise app development better and omnipotent with such integration.

Robust third-party support

The future of Flutter enterprise mobile app development is brighter with robust third-party support. A growing ecosystem of third-party plugins and libraries are likely to enhance Flutter app capability. This means more pre-built solutions for common enterprise needs are on the way reducing costs and time.

Enterprise-centered apps

The tools and resources for Flutter will produce more enhanced enterprise app development catering to all needs of businesses of all kinds and sizes. In the future, Flutter’s popularity will increase in the corporate landscape making it the best choice to build scalable, feature-rich, and user-centric enterprise apps.

Conclusion

Flutter enterprise software development for mobile and web apps is a wise decision you must make to build bespoke solutions for your company. Flutter not only offers the best UI for an unparalleled UX, but also enterprise-grade apps that are scalable and future-ready. You won’t regret making enterprise mobile apps using Flutter to stay competitive in the market. You can hire our dedicated Flutter app developers to discuss your business ideation as they will help you transform your idea into a tangible digital product.

FAQ

How much does it cost to develop an enterprise app using Flutter?

Enterprise mobile app development requires a complex process to follow. The number of features and functionalities, the tiers for security, and designing components – all decide the price for enterprise apps. Contact us to discuss your requirements and we help you with the budget. Also you can go through our guide on Flutter app development cost for complete information.

Is Flutter good for enterprise applications?

Flutter is the best technology for enterprise application development. Flutter offers a single codebase that runs across various operating systems with ease. It also provides robust security and an unparalleled user experience. Hence, Flutter for enterprise app development is a preferred choice.

What is the future of Flutter in mobile app development?

Flutter will only grow with its newer and innovative features through its vast community. It will have better integration of the latest technologies and security measures. In short, the future of Flutter in mobile app development is brighter and more promising.

Our Recent Blog

Know what’s new in Technology and Development

Have a question or need a custom quote

Our in-depth understanding in technology and innovation can turn your aspiration into a business reality.

14+Years’ Experience in IT Prismetric  Success Stories
0+ Happy Clients
0+ Solutions Developed
0+ Countries
0+ Developers

      Connect With US

      x